My suggestion wont get rid of it completely but it will definitely help. Get on a multivitamin daily routine. I started one 3 weeks ago and it has helped alot. Here is some stuff i found online:





Vitamin A - Strengthens the protective tissue of the skin and prevents acne by reducing sebum production. Acts as powerful antioxidant to flush out free radicals and toxins from your body which improves wrinkling and fine lines.


NOTE: Vitamin A taken at greater doses than the recommended daily allowance should only be done under qualified supervision, and should not be done by pregnant women.





Vitamin B6 - Controls premenstrual acne outbreaks due to hormonal imbalances. By metabolizing fats and fatty acids, vitamin B6 balances oil production in the skin.





Vitamin B5 - A clinical trial using vitamin B5 for acne (pantothenic acid) was successful. People with acne were given 2.5 grams of pantothenic acid four times a day, which is a lot! With moderate acne, near-complete relief was seen within two months. Cream containing 20% pantothenic acid vitamin for acne was also used in this trial.





Zinc - Clinical studies have shown that zinc supplements, as well as a vitamin for acne, also reduce the severity of acne. In one study, zinc for acne was found to be as effective as oral antibiotic therapy. People with acne should take 30 mg of zinc two or three times per day for a few months, then 30 mg per day thereafter. It may take up to twelve weeks before any improvement is seen.





Selenium - An antioxidant trace mineral that plays an important role in controlling inflammation associated with acne.





Chromium - Known to enhance insulin sensitivity, which, according to Murray and Pizzorno, has been reported in an uncontrolled study to induce rapid improvement of acne patients.





Essential fatty acids - These are strongly recommended for acne - 1 tablespoon of flaxseed oil, supplying the omega 3 fatty acids, (or the equivalent in grams in capsules - about 6g or 6 x 1g capsules) and 2g of omega 6, or omega 6 derivative oils, like evening primrose oil.How do I get rid of face acne and blackheads?
Remove dead skin cells regularly by exfoliating. Use a gentle scrub with natural defoliants like ground walnut shells, or use an over-the-counter chemical defoliant like salicylic acid or glycolic acid. Adding ground walnut shell to a thick moisturizer like cocoa butter can be effective too. Take caution, because over-exfoliating can actually increase the likelihood of acne by irritating the skin. Pat dry, rather than rubbing, since rubbing can cause irritation to the fresh skin you've just revealed.





# Use a good toner. Spray onto face or wipe on with a cotton ball and wipe off with a clean, dry cotton ball. This gets rid of excess cleanser and tightens pores. Good, inexpensive choices include plain witch hazel for normal to dry skin, lemon juice, or 3% hydrogen peroxide for oily skin. 70% ethyl rubbing alcohol can also be used for severe oiliness, but it can really dry out your skin and irritate it more. Some toners are medicated, and this stage is the best for using a medicated product if you're only going to use one medication.





# Bacteria in pores is one cause of spots. Reduce the amount of bacteria by using toners containing anti-bacterial agents like alcohol, peroxide and benzalkonium chloride, and by using creams that contain benzoyl peroxide (ask your doctor about benzaclin, with moisturizer if you have dry skin, as it works better than just plain benzoyl because benzoyl takes up to 8 weeks before improvement is seen) which kill bacteria as well as cause the skin to regenerate faster.
The best way for blackhead removal is preventing it from appearing. There are many ways you can do.





* Hormones are the major cause of overproducing sebum. Stress and food play important roles in the hormone levels. So, stress release is a good way for blackhead prevention. Diet is another good way: Always avoid too much intake of fat and junk food.





* Use a gentle skin exfoliant to remove dead cells from your skin, and keep the skin as clean as possible.





* Do not use harsh soaps, which may irritate the skin. Use only natural cleansers instead.





* Do a clay mask once a week for those with oily or combination skin. A good quality clay mask could help you to remove excess oil on your face, which is a cause of the blackhead.





* Avoid oil-based cosmetics and heavy make up, which could clog your pores and cause blackheads.





To remove blackheads:


* Use a facial steamer to steam your face for a few minutes. This helps you to open up facial pores, and expose the blackheads. Pat your face dry. Then, use a blackhead remover to remove blackheads. Place the hole of the remover over a blackhead, and gently press down. This will apply the pressure from underneath the blackhead, and pop it up. Then use an alcohol pad to clean it up to avoid infection. Avoid harsh squeezing or scraping at the blackhead. Excessive squeezing can damage the skin surround the pore and can actually increase the size of the pore, leading to more blackheads in the future.





* You can also use a pore strip. The adhesive action of pore strips can actually rip blackheads out of your face. Since most strips are medicated, this will ensure you don鈥檛 get an infection from the rather rough extraction. Use a facial steamer to steam your face first, and pat it dry. Then, just apply the strip to the blemished area, wait the prescribed amount of time instructed by the user manual, and rip the strip off, taking the blackhead with it.
